Constraint validation support in visual model transformation systems

Lengyel László; Levendovszky Tihamér; Charaf Hassan: Constraint validation support in visual model transformation systems. In: Acta cybernetica, (17) 2. pp. 339-357. (2005)

[thumbnail of Lengyel_2005_ActaCybernetica.pdf]
Előnézet
Cikk, tanulmány, mű
Lengyel_2005_ActaCybernetica.pdf

Letöltés (204kB) | Előnézet

Absztrakt (kivonat)

Model-Driven Architecture (MDA) standardized by OMG facilitates to separate the platform independent part and the platform specific part of a system model. Due to this separation Platform-Independent Model (PIM) can be reused across several implementation platforms of the system. Platform-Specific Model (PSM) is ideally generated automatically from PIM via model transformation steps. Because of the appearance of high level languages, object-oriented technologies and CASE tools, metamodeling becomes more and more important. Metamodeling is one of the most central techniques both in design of visual languages, and reuse existing domains by extending the metamodel level. The creation of model compliers on a metamodeling basis is illustrated by a software package called Visual Modeling and Transformation System (VMTS), which is an n-layer multipurpose modeling and metamodel-based transformation system. VMTS is able to realize an MDA model compiler. This paper (i) addresses the relationship between the constraints enlisted in metamodel-based rewriting rules and the pre- and postconditions, (ii) it introduces the concepts of general validation, general preservation and general guarantee, which facilitate that if a transformation step is specified adequately with the help of constraints, and the step has been executed successfully for the input model, then the generated output model is in accordance with the expected result, which is described by the transformation step refined with the constraints. An illustrative case study based on constraint specification in rewriting rules is also provided.

Mű típusa: Cikk, tanulmány, mű
Befoglaló folyóirat/kiadvány címe: Acta cybernetica
Dátum: 2005
Kötet: 17
Szám: 2
ISSN: 0324-721X
Oldalak: pp. 339-357
Nyelv: angol
Kiadás helye: Szeged
Konferencia neve: Conference for PhD Students in Computer Science (4.) (2004) (Szeged)
Befoglaló mű URL: http://acta.bibl.u-szeged.hu/38520/
Kulcsszavak: Számítástechnika, Kibernetika
Megjegyzések: Bibliogr.: p. 355-357. ; összefoglalás angol nyelven
Szakterület: 01. Természettudományok
01. Természettudományok > 01.02. Számítás- és információtudomány
Feltöltés dátuma: 2016. okt. 15. 12:25
Utolsó módosítás: 2022. jún. 15. 12:33
URI: http://acta.bibl.u-szeged.hu/id/eprint/12770
Bővebben:
Tétel nézet Tétel nézet